Bloomberg Terminal Subscription Level
I go to a mid-tier university and we have 1 Bloomberg Terminal on campus. I'm pretty sure we have the lowest subscription level because it doesn't have a Token code (The necessary code to access bloomberg anywhere). I was hoping someone could tell me the different levels of subscription so I can go to my school and convince them to let me have access to Bloomberg Anywhere. Thanks in advance.
There are two types of subscription: 1.) One computer has Bloomberg and any number of users can use it. 2.) One individual has Bloomberg but can login from anywhere.
In other words, if your school switched to option 2, you would be the only person on campus who could ever use the subscription.
Thanks, that was clear and straight forward. However, would it not be possible for a many people to use option 2 if the account information was something standard like "school name"?
No
No - this is why Bloomberg Anywhere uses biometric authentication. You need the username, password, and a fingerprint to logon.
